Montreal Scuba Diving Center Goes Green by Canceling Ads in Printed Books


WEBWIRE

MONTREAL, QC – January 25, 2011 – Today, Total Diving announces its decision to cancel all ads in printed books distributed door to door. The yellow ones. And all others.

Total Diving is a National Geographic dive center and PADI Career Development Center (CDC) in Montreal, Quebec, Canada.

“Scuba diving is a sport that depends heavily on healthy oceans, lakes and rivers. We need to take more actions consistent with protecting the environment. This is just one step in the right direction" said Darcy Kieran, owner of Total Diving.

The Montreal-based dive shop has been providing goods and services to water sport enthusiasts since 1975 from its location in NDG in Montreal, QC, Canada. Founded by Bill Waddell, the enterprise is now owned by Darcy Kieran, an industrial engineer specialized in new product development and commercialization

“We’re going green as a sign that we care about our planet and our dive sites” added Darcy Kieran, a PADI Course Director, the highest certification level in recreational scuba diving in the World.

He has been training scuba diving instructors in Montreal since 2000. He is also an instructor trainer for technical diving involving the use of mixed gases like helium and enriched air, as well as a EFR and DAN Examiner, training instructor trainers. He is an Industrial Engineer graduate from the Ecole Polytechnique at the University of Montreal and holds an MBA from McGill University in Montreal.
